Product Description:
Hydroxylammonium chloride is widely used in organic synthesis as a reducing agent, particularly in the conversion of nitro compounds to amines. It is also employed in the production of pharmaceuticals, where it serves as an intermediate in the synthesis of various drugs. In the textile industry, it is utilized for dyeing and printing processes, helping to fix dyes onto fabrics. Additionally, it plays a role in the manufacture of rubber chemicals and as a corrosion inhibitor in water treatment systems. Its ability to act as a stabilizer in photographic developers further extends its application in the imaging industry.
